/usr/share/scribus/doc/en$ ls -lhrt index.html
-rw-r--r-- 1 root root 2.0K Jan 23 2022 index.html
This works:
nano index.html
Looking at the directory in Nautilus and clicking on index.html yields this
error message:
"Firefox can’t find the file at /usr/share/scribus/doc/en/index.html."
Right-clicking on index.html in Nautilus, selecting properties, the
permissions, yields:
Owner root
Access read and write
Group root
Access read only
Others
Access read only
Ahh. I think this is a snap issue. Looks like I need help from a snap
expert on how to give Firefox those permissions...
